Paris Hilton wore four custom dresses during her “fairytale wedding” with author and venture capitalist Carter Milliken Reum.
Hilton and Reum tied the knot on 11 November at an estate in Bel-Air which once belonged to the socialite’s late grandfather, Barron Hilton.
For the wedding ceremony Hilton wore a custom Oscar de la Renta dress, which took “months” of designing, she told Vogue. View this post on InstagramThe torso of the floor-length gown featured long sleeves, a high neckline and was covered in floral embroidery.
The bottom half of the dress was crafted from a white tulle and scattered with embroidery. A matching veil completed the look.
